A common cause of turbo failure is oil in the intercooler pipe This happens when oil seeps past the turbocharger seals and mixes with the compressed air flowing to the intercooler The intercooler is a device fixed for cooling intake air on your engine, fitted with either a supercharger or a turbocharger system.

The tsb is only going to fix the oil leaking out of the connector sleeve and prevent the hose from popping off (which you can do yourself) This won't, however, fix the oil still going back through the intake and yes there is probably oil in the intercooler, no telling how much This is thanks to the pcv system.
